Comentario sobre Salmos 87:4

אַזְכִּ֤יר ׀ רַ֥הַב וּבָבֶ֗ל לְֽיֹ֫דְעָ֥י הִנֵּ֤ה פְלֶ֣שֶׁת וְצ֣וֹר עִם־כּ֑וּשׁ זֶ֝֗ה יֻלַּד־שָֽׁם׃

Yo me acordaré de Rahab y de Babilonia entre los que me conocen:  He aquí Palestina, y Tiro, con Etiopía:  Este nació allá.

Rashi on Psalms

I will remind Rahab and Babylon of My beloved ones This too He spoke of You: I shall remind Egypt and Babylon of My beloved ones, to bring them as a gift, as the matter that is stated (Isa. 66: 20): “And they will bring all your brethren, etc., a tribute to the Lord.”

Rashi on Psalms

Behold Philistia and Tyre with Cush They too, like Egypt and Babylon, will direct their attention to seek out and to remember each one.

Rashi on Psalms

“This one was born there” This one was of a family of those born in Zion, as the matter that is stated (Isa. 27:12): “and you will be gathered one by one.”
